#94348c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#94348c is composed of 58% red, 20.4%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 64.9% magenta, 5.4%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 305 degrees, a saturation of 48% and a lightness of 39.2%. #94348c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ff68ff with #290019.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

Shades and Tints of #94348c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030103 is the darkest color, while #fbf3f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#94348c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#666266 is the less saturated color, while #c206b2 is the most saturated one.
